目的 探讨精神运动性癫痫患儿的记忆障碍情况.方法 采用修订的韦氏记忆量表对60例正常对照组儿童及76例精神运动性癫痫患儿分别进行测评,观察相应指标的变化.结果 精神运动性癫痫患儿较正常儿童存在明显记忆障碍,发作频率对记忆障碍无影响( P >0.05),而病程长短及临床是否控制良好与记忆障碍有关影响( P <0.05);左侧起源者较右侧起源者短时记忆、瞬时记忆和总MQ水平均偏低,尤其是联想学习[(8.12±3.16)分,(9.79±2.67)分]、背数[(5.44±3.84)分,(7.47±3.26)分]及总MQ[(79.21±24.36)分,(93.34±26.07)分]水平差异有显著性( P <0.05).左侧起源者治疗后较右侧起源者治疗后记忆改善似乎更明显,尤以联想学习、理解记忆、背数及总MQ水平改善显著( P <0.05).结论 精神运动性癫痫患儿有明显的记忆障碍;良好的临床控制以及尽可能缩短病程对保护及改善记忆障碍有积极作用. 相似文献

RATIONALE: The impacts of psychoactive drugs on timing have usefully informed theories of timing and its substrates. OBJECTIVES: The objectives of the study are to test the effects of alcohol and caffeine on the explicit timing involved in tapping with the implicit timing observed in the coordinated picking up of an object, and with the temporal discrimination. MATERIALS AND METHODS: Participants in the "alcohol" experiment (N = 16) received placebo, "low" (0.12 g/kg or 0.14 g/kg for women/men, respectively) or "high" (0.37 g/kg or 0.42 g/kg, respectively) doses of alcohol, and those in the "caffeine" experiment (N = 16) received placebo, 200 or 400 mg caffeine. Time production variability was measured by repetitive tapping of specified intervals, and sources of variance attributable to central timer processes and peripheral motor implementation were dissociated. The explicit timing in tapping was compared with the implicit timing in the coordinated picking up of an object. Time perception was measured as discrimination thresholds for intervals of similar duration. Drug effects on reaction time were also measured. RESULTS: For tapping, alcohol significantly increased timer variability, but not motor variability; it did not affect coordination timing in the grip-lift task. Conversely, for time perception, the low dose of alcohol improved temporal discrimination. Caffeine produced no effects on any of the timing tasks, despite significantly reducing reaction times. CONCLUSIONS: The effects of alcohol argue against a common clock process underlying time interval perception and production in the range below 1 s. In contrast to reaction time measures, time perception and time production appear relatively insensitive to caffeine. 相似文献

Preterm birth results in premature exposure of the brain to the extrauterine environment during a critical period of neurodevelopment. Consequently, infants born preterm are at a heightened risk of adverse behavioural outcomes in later life. We characterise longitudinal development of neonatal regional brain volume and functional connectivity in the first weeks following preterm birth, sociodemographic factors, and their respective relationships to psychomotor outcomes and psychopathology in toddlerhood. We study 121 infants born preterm who underwent magnetic resonance imaging shortly after birth, at term-equivalent age, or both. Longitudinal regional brain volume and functional connectivity were modelled as a function of psychopathology and psychomotor outcomes at 18 months. Better psychomotor functioning in toddlerhood was associated with greater relative right cerebellar volume and a more rapid decrease over time of sensorimotor degree centrality in the neonatal period. In contrast, increased 18-month psychopathology was associated with a more rapid decrease in relative regional subcortical volume. Furthermore, while socio-economic deprivation was related to both psychopathology and psychomotor outcomes, cognitively stimulating parenting predicted psychopathology only. Our study highlights the importance of longitudinal imaging to better predict toddler outcomes following preterm birth, as well as disparate environmental influences on separable facets of behavioural development in this population. 相似文献
